
Golden Flashes Best Bowling Green for Fifth Straight Win
2/18/2025 10:24:00 PM | Men's Basketball
BOWLING GREEN, Ohio – The Kent State Men's Basketball team held off a late game push from the Bowling Green State University Falcons on Tuesday night by a final score of 91-84. Jalen Sullinger went perfect at the free throw line (15-15) on his way to matching his career high of 32 points.
Despite trailing at the first media timeout, Kent State quickly tied the game at 11 before retaking the lead with a 15-4 run. Cli'Ron Hornbeak made his presence known with a trio of blocks in the first half. The Flashes were able to create some separation leading 41-28 after the first 20. Bowling Green closed the gap in the opening minutes of the second as KSU's lead shrunk to seven with just over 12 minutes remaining. From there Kent State turned up the heat on defense just as VonCameron Davis began to heat up from behind the arch. Bowling Green's sharp shooting kept them in the game as they closed it to four-points with 2:50 left to play. Despite the push Kent State went on a 9-6 run to close out the win. Six of KSU's winning time points came from Jalen Sullinger.
Tuesday's win was Kent State's 12th straight over Bowling Green sweeping the regular season series. The Flashes' core senior three including Davis, Hornbeak, and Sullinger remain undefeated by BGSU. Sullinger's 32 points matched his performance on Jan. 14 against Western Michigan matching a career high. He and Davis recorded their 18th and 20th respective games in double-digits for the season. Marquis Barnett tallied 12 on his way to his ninth double-digit game of the season. Hornbeak led the Flashes in blocks with three, and matched Jamal Sumlin in rebounds with seven. Sumlin also led in assists with seven.
